Subject: [PATCH] Bug 27071: (follow-up) Get rid of loop

This patch gets rid of a loop on the librarary's groups siblings, and
acknowledges ->get_hold_libraries returns a proper Koha::Libraries
iterator that can be chained with a new query on the passed branchcode.
This way we only fetch  a count from the DB and no loop needs to take
place on the code.
